Aircraft Coordinator
4 months ago
Aircraft Coordinator in GAC Savannah
Unique Skills:
Must have live aircraft testing and troubleshooting experience.
Education and Experience Requirements
High School Diploma or GED required. 6 years related work experience in an aviation or related career field or 2 years accredited schooling in aviation4 years experience. 3 years supervisory experience. A&P (FAA Airframe and Powerplant) license preferred.
Position Purpose:
The Aircraft Coordinator is considered an extension of leadership and performs under the direction of the Operations Manager. This role is the primary liaison for coordinating all work and inspection activities in the assigned area. Recognizing this role as a leadership role in the area, this role is responsible for planning and assigning crewmembers, providing focus on quality, scheduling and costs. In addition, this role provides support and advises department management in tactics and strategies as well as stand in for the Operations Manager when they require it.
Job Description
Principle Duties and Responsibilities:
Essential Functions:
* Assigns and coordinates all work tasks to ensure a smooth workflow by working directly with aircraft mechanics/technicians, engineering, and planning.
* Works with management teams to ensure company/department goals related to safety, quality, schedule and cost are met.
* Subject Matter Expert for all installations/processes within assigned department.
* Works with OE/ME/IEs to ensure Work Plans, Work Orders, and Work Instructions are correct, and supports changes to the work order as needed for changes to installations or processes.
* Works with OE/ME/IEs on lean initiatives.
* Oversees and coordinates department training compliance including skills matrix training, scheduled training, and CBTs.
* Responsible for coordination and execution of any out-of-station work in a way that minimizes the impact on the customer.
* Responsible for reducing and eliminating out-of-station carry over work through process improvements.
* Oversees and coordinates the Delegated Inspection Program within assigned department in order to obtain inspection stamps for technicians .
* Assigns and coordinates all work tasks to ensure a smooth workflow by working directly with coordinators, mechanics/technicians, quality, engineering, materials, and planning.
* Oversees all work to ensure compliance with relevant specifications and released data.
* Leads continuous safety program and maintenance of 6S standards.
* Reviews daily job charging to ensure accuracy of input.
* Provides recommendations on EPR evaluations.
Additional Functions:
* Knowledgeable and maintains current aircraft status information, and present to management as required. .
* In support of aircraft certification ensures all documentation is retained and First Article Inspections (FAI) are coordinated through the certification office and Quality. .
* Ensures compliance with High Risk Task procedures including making sure JRA/JSAs are up to date and available. .
* Reviews all quality discrepancies to ensure they have been properly addressed and trended items reported. .
* Works with materials dispatchers/purchasing to ensure availability of parts/components/materials. .
* Ensures department participation in MBU side-bar teams; Site Safety Council, Quality Council, Continuous Improvement Council, Ergo Council, FOD Council, etc. .
Perform other duties as assigned.
Other Requirements:
* Preferred proficiency, or demonstrated ability to become proficient, in the operation and troubleshooting of other aircraft systems or disciplines other than avionics, such as Hydraulics, Landing Gear, Flight Controls, Environmental Controls or Structural Installations and Repairs.
* Knowledge of Solumina and Smarteam preferred.
* Strong written and verbal communications skills.
* Ability to read and interpret travelers, maintenance manuals, engineering orders, and blueprints.
